1837–1921

CHRISTMAS

Hannah Lavinia Baily

Dawn of glory! radiant morn! To-day the Christ, our King, is born. Our King, our Saviour, Son of Man, And Son of God — all-wondrous plan!

A Virgin's joy; a world's salvation; Humblest type of exaltation! Highest form of life despised; Visage marred, and beauty prized.

By angels heralded on high; By men abhorred and doomed to die. Entombed secure‘ neath seal and stone; Uprisen to the Eternal Throne!

Hail, blessed light! Hail glorious morn! The Wonderful, the Christ is born!
